Right now I am knee deep in my scraps basket making samples for a new 3-hour workshop called Window to Your Art. If you've been following my art making for a while on this blog or my website you might have caught on that I love making window themed art. Usually I make windows with St. Petersburg, Russia in mind and using photos that I took myself while on travels there. And usually these are large artworks, at least 12"x12" (one of my favorite sizes). But sometimes I enjoy making small (tiny) windows from scraps using Russian fairy-tales as inspiration. Fanciful or whimsical are two of the words that can describe these creations. 
One of the reasons I enjoy making these is instant gratification. They are fast and easy to make and are tiny visual feasts. Sort of like eye candy. Just a bit of machine stitching and voila! Another reason is the reduction of my scraps stash. I cannot seem to throw out even the tiniest scraps left from other projects and this is the perfect way to keep the baskets from overflowing.
So what do you do with these tiny work of art? Why you put them into a frame of course! But the frames need to be made special too and satisfy my urge to paint and decorate. So I take out my paints and markers and go to town on those frames. In a few hours I have a new artwork and lots of satisfaction.
